Hundreds of thousands of US troops are still not fully vaccinated against Covid as the Pentagon’s deadline looms. There are different vaccination deadlines across the different services – The Navy and Marine Corps both share a November 28 deadline. The Air Force’s deadline for vaccination is November 2 and the Army’s deadline is December 15.
